Dr J Charles Wilson, 64, died at his home in Rockwood Sunday at 8 p.m. Funeral services
were held Tuesday afternoon at the First Presbyterian church with interment at the
Rockwood Cemetery.
The deceased had been a practicing physician for 39 years and was one of the founders of
Chamberlain Memorial Hospital. He was born June 11, 1869 and reared in Rockwood, studied
at the old Grant University, Chattanooga and later took training at Johns Hopkins and
began practice of medicine in Rockwood in 1893.
He is survived by his wife, 2 sons and 2 daughters, 3 sisters and 2 brothers, the latter
being Robert and Dr George Ed Wilson of Rockwood.
